90% of the time I search on one drive which is where my "data" is. Is there a registry tweak that will bring up a particular drive when I go to Start/Search so I don't have to change the default every time?Please register YourTraySpell
 
If you want to search in a folder or on a drive, go there in Explorer and then click on "Search" on the toolbar or select Tools->Find
